Gucci's Exquisite Campaign is Inspired by Stanley Kubrick Films

Luxury fashion house Gucci unveils its new Exquisite campaign that is captured and inspired by iconic scenes from Stanley Kubrick's films. Some of the highlights include classic influences from 'The Shining, 2001: A Space Odyssey, A Clockwork Orange, Eyes Wide Shut, and Barry Lyndon.' Gucci worked together with Warners Bros to ensure that the creative direction is authentic as possible.

The house also taps the talents of Kubrick costume designer Milena Canonera to bridge any gaps. Alessandro Michele talks about the new campaign, stating that "As an act of love, I decided to re-inhabit Kubrick’s films. I took the liberty of disassembling, blending, grafting, and reassembling them. Sticking to my creative praxis, I seized those movies, re-semanticizing them, and populating them with my clothes. The past explodes into the present."
